Why These Are the Top Ford Repair Auto Repair Shops in Jellico

** The Ford repair market for Jellico residents is characterized by reliance on neighboring communities. Jellico itself offers several competent general mechanics ideal for rout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es). However, for the specialized services requested—particularly Ford-certified diagnostics, EcoBoost/turbo repair, and Power Stroke diesel service—residents must look to the larger service hubs of LaFollette, TN, to the south, and Williamsburg/Corbin, KY, to the north. The competition level for *specialized* Ford repair is moderate, with a handful of highly-regarded shops dominating the regional reputation. Pricing is typical for the rural South, generally lower than metropolitan dealerships but reflective of the expertise required. Labor rates are competitive, and the overall quality of specialized service available to Jellico residents is quite good, provided they are willing to travel a short distance (15-30 minutes). For the most complex computer or warranty-related issues, the nearest Ford dealerships are in Knoxville, TN, or London, KY, which represents a significantly longer drive.

What are the most common Ford repair issues seen in Jellico due to local driving conditions?

Given Jellico's hilly terrain and seasonal weather, we frequently see Ford trucks and SUVs for suspension component wear, brake service due to steep grades, and 4WD system checks. Models like the F-150 and Explorer also commonly need attention for issues related to rough backroad travel and temperature fluctuations affecting batteries and belts.

How can I find a reputable, specialized Ford repair shop in or near Jellico, TN?

Look for shops with Ford-specific certifications like ASE Master Technicians with Ford training. In the Jellico area, it's also valuable to seek recommendations from local community groups or businesses, as many reputable independent garages have long-standing reputations for specializing in domestic brands like Ford without requiring a trip to a distant dealership.

Are repair costs for Fords generally higher at dealerships versus independent shops in the Jellico area?

Typically, independent repair shops in Jellico offer more competitive labor rates compared to the nearest Ford dealerships, which are located in larger cities like Knoxville or Corbin. However, always request a detailed written estimate upfront, as part costs are similar, and a trustworthy local shop will be transparent about pricing for common Ford parts.

When should I seek immediate service for my Ford in Jellico, especially before mountain driving?

Seek immediate service if you notice warning lights (like the check engine or brake light), unusual noises from the brakes or suspension, or overheating. Given the isolation of some areas around Jellico and I-75, ensuring your Ford's cooling system, brakes, and tires are in top condition before mountain or highway travel is crucial for safety.

What local factors in Jellico should I consider when scheduling Ford maintenance?

Schedule critical maintenance like battery checks before winter and cooling system service before summer, as seasonal temperature extremes are common. Also, consider that local shops may have increased demand during peak seasons, so booking appointments in advance for pre-trip inspections before holiday travel on I-75 is advisable.
